₦400,000.00

Olawale Olalekan Leol
GOOGLE CERTIFIED PROFESSIONALFullstack Developer

Programming in Java
Java is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ible. It is a general-purpose programming language intended to let programmers write once, run anywhere, meaning that comp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led to bytecode that can run on any Java virtual machine (JVM) regardless of the underlying computer architecture. The syntax of Java is similar to C and C++, but has fewer low-level facilities than either of them. The Java runtime provides dynamic capabilities (such as reflection and runtime code modification) that are typically not available in traditional compiled languages. As of 2019, Java was one of the most popular programming languages in use according to GitHub, particularly for client–server web applications, with a reported 9 million developers. In today's era, the internet, smartphones, websites and mobile apps have become an integral part of our lives. We use our phones for almost all of our day to day tasks via websites and mobile apps. Earlier, we used to shop at malls, queue up in front of banks and make our travel bookings at travel agencies. But now, we can do all this in the comfort of our homes using smartphones through the help of websites and mobile apps. All of this is possible because of a high-level programming language called Java. Java is an object-oriented programming language that is used in a distributed environment on the internet. It is a high-level programming language that is easy to read and understand. Java is popularly in console, GUI, web, and mobile applications, game development and also to make embedded systems. Apart from these, Java is also used to develop software for deveices. It is used not only in computer and mobiles but even in electronic devices like televisions, washing machines, air conditioners, and so on. Online forms, banking, and shopping are possible becuase of Java. Java is a computer-based programming language invented by James Gosling and Sun microsystems in 1991. He had a single motto while creating the language, it was "Write Once, Run Anywhere." This meant that the code would have to be written only once, but it could be used anywhere.
Course Features
Programming in Java ₦400,000.00
- Lectures Week Days/Weekends
- Quizzes 1
- Class Duration 12 Weeks
- Skill level Beginner/Inter/Expert
- Language English
- Students Capacity 20
- Lesson Materials Yes
- Lesson 10
- Assessments Yes
Course Description
Java is an object-oriented programming language that is used in a distributed environment on the internet. It is a high-level programming language that is easy to read and understand. Java is popularly in console, GUI, web, and mobile applications, game development and also to make embedded systems. It was "Write Once, Run Anywhere." This meant that the code would have to be written only once, but it could be used anywhere. Introduction to Java 1. Most popular language created in 1991, publicly released in 1995. 2. Developed by James Gosling at Sun Microsystems. 3. Java was later acquired by Oracle. 4. Simple and Easy to use. 5. Write Once and Run anywhere. Usage of Java Programming Language 1. Web Development 2. Desktop Development 3. Mobile Development 4. Game Development 5. Distributed Processing 6. CLI application
Requirements
indows OS: A computer with at least 2GB of RAM and running Windows 7 or higher (Windows 8.1 - 10 is highly recommended), NetBeans, Eclipse, Android Studio. There are three editions of Java, each programmer can learn any of these three editions base on
We will be installing Java VM on our system. The whole Java code is run on the Java Virtual machine which provides a runtime environment. Java Virtual Machine - JVM Installing Java on your Local machine
A prerequisite for Java is the Java Development Kit. JDK 6 or higher is required. If you plan on developing for Andriod version 5.0 or higher then you will need at least JDK version 7. To download the latest version of the JDK go here. On this page you
Learning Outcomes/Target Audience
- This course is intended for anyone interested in learning Software Development in Java to master his or her own body. This course is aimed at beginners, so no previous experience with hand balancing skills is necessary. Programmers who want to write ap
Curriculum
-
First Lesson
-
Lesson 1.Introduction to Java.180 minutes
-
-
Second Lesson
-
Lesson 1. Installing the JDK and Java IDEs180 minutes
-
-
Third Lesson
-
Lesson 1. Create a new skeleton application in Java180 minutes
-
-
Fourth Lesson
-
Lesson 1. Desktop Application Development in Java180 minutes
-
-
Fifth Lesson
-
Lesson 1. Web and Mobile Application Development in Java180 minutes
-
-
Final
-
Part 1. Assignment/Assessment120 minutes
-
Part 2. Online Test120 minutes
-
Tutor/Instructor
Olawale Olalekan Leol
GOOGLE CERTIFIED PROFESSIONALI'm Leol, a Computer Science and Engineering graduate of Ladoke Akintola University of Technology, Ogbomoso, Nigeria. My web development skills are the fastest growing part of my technical skill sets. I'm a Fullstack with both front-end and back-end development skills. Leol has experience in Languages like PHP, Java JavaScript, MATLAB, C, C++, C#, PASCAL, HTML, CSS. He is well grounded, well versed and well seasoned in Web Development in PHP. JavaScript and WordPress, Mobile Apps, Content Management System, Search Engine Optimization, Digital Marketing, Project Management, Graphic Design, Web Hosting, Windows Hosting with Plesk, Linux Hosting with cPanel, Office Workspace Email, Official email & Outlook Config. He has built different Web Solutions ranging from E-commerce Platform, Courier and Tracking Platform, Hospital Management Platform, Real Estate and Property Platform, School Management Platform, Co-operative & Thrift Platform, HR Platform, Bulkmailer, BulkSMS and CBT Solution for corporate organizations, schools, NGOs and religious bodies and others. Leol is a Google certified.

Leol Legend is a legendary Software Developer. He is a born teacher that I have known since university days, more than a decade. I am impressed with the 9ja Coding Class, looking forward to learning more from you the next class.
The explanation was very thorough and the tutor was always on hand to give extra guidance whenever it was needed. Legendary in digital transformation...
This is a good learning resource for those who want to learn web design without writing any code. It is clear and easy to understand.